Responsible for analyzing and evaluating the asset/liability, interest rate derivatives, liquidity and investment positions of the Bank and subsidiaries. Responsible for maintaining related policies and periodic reporting.Responsibilities

Asset Liability ManagementCoordinate and prepare, as necessary, the quarterly asset liability model to measure interest rate risk of Net Interest Income and Market Value Sensitivity; assist in developing balance sheet growth, interest rate and other assumptions.Assist in the production of balance sheet projections for the quarterly asset liability model and the annual budget process.Coordinate and prepare, as necessary, quarterly materials and reports for use by ALCO and board committees for net interest income, market value, investments sensitivity, funding, liquidity ratios and cash flow projections and issues that are critical to managing overall interest rate risk.Coordinate and prepare, as necessary, projections of Net Interest Income for the year to assist the CFO and SVP, Director of Accounting and Finance in planning by adjusting the results of the quarterly model.Derivatives - HedgingManage the Bank's customer interest rate swap program. Work with external third party and customers to execute back-to-back interest rate swaps.Review and recommend cash flow hedging strategies and long-term liability funding; review balance sheet strategies and off-balance sheet derivatives uses.Prepare the monthly derivatives market value pricing from the Bloomberg system.Investment PortfolioRecommend investment strategies and conduct pre-purchase analysis and post-purchase performance and credit monitoring reports on investments that include mortgage-backed securities, collateralized mortgage obligations, municipal bonds, corporate bonds, government agency securities, and subordinated debt.Assist in the execution of additional purchases, operational aspects of and reviewing or preparing reporting for the Bank's BOLI and SBIC investments.Execute the investment transactions while maintaining relationships with brokerage firms and counterparties to ensure the Bank's access to the financial markets. Attend broker educational sessions on markets and investments (virtual and/or in person).Coordinate and prepare, as necessary, analyses for securities ACL for all investments at least quarterly.Coordinate and prepare, as necessary, any required disclosure information on investments for annual report. Report on performance of the portfolio, including value created investment decisions.Coordinate, manage and implement strategies for CRA investments with CRA officer.Review investment reports on a monthly basis and supplement with brokerage firm analyses and recommend any changes in strategy.Manage the Bloomberg system to produce analytical reports on investments, regulatory reports, and analysis.Liquidity and Funds ManagementPrepare or assist in the coordination of quarterly liquidity reporting.Monitor liquidity positions through the use of various funding sources that include the Federal Reserve cash position, Federal Home Loan Bank borrowings including the CLP Program, and wholesale market deposits.Ensure operating liquidity is sufficient through review of daily reports and activities such as wire activity, loan disbursements/payoffs, investment cash flow and deposit flow.Assist in the determination of deposit and loan pricing with business unit leaders. Coordinate and/or attend loan and deposit committee meeting.Other ResponsibilitiesParticipate in key committees, including ALCO, Finance Committee, Deposit and Loan Pricing Committee, among others.Develop and maintain updated department policies including Investment, Asset Liability Management, and Liquidity Policies.Maintain robust two-way communications with business units, regularly sharing information and educating units regarding key treasury/risk management issues and concerns, and staying well informed about key business issues in the line.Perform Data Management responsibilities for Treasury by extracting important data from core and other systems, preparing it for the model(s), and using it for decision-making.Prepare reports and gather data for CFO as needed.Qualifications
